100% Xarel•lo from a single vineyard, 2005 vintage... a fine premium Cava. 1st fermentation (still wine) is made in oak barrels, 2nd on the bottle, where it ages on the lees 120 or more months (+10 years). Very elegant and with a genuine Xarel•lish-wine touch: herbacious, citric, some nuts and buttery. Persistent bubbles and with a long finish. There is still a lot of life in this bottle! — 9 years ago

Label in bad shape from an excess humidity event in the wine cabinet. One of the most counterfeited wines in the world. More 1982 Lafite sold in China than were made!! I know this is genuine as I bought it new in 1985 at Roseville Cellars for $120 together with a 1982 Margaux drunk 6 years ago and the best wine I have ever had. This 82 Lafite had a dusty cedar cigar box nose with fading plum notes. As Jancis says A racy savoury palate with frail fruit. Cannot be more accurate than that. A total experience. — 11 years ago

It is a Prosecco Superiore Brut who does ageing on the yeasts at the end of secondary fermentation in the bottle (Metodo Classico). My dear friend Silvano Follador firmly believes to the hig potential of secondary fermentation with disgorging instead of Charmat or "sur lie" (col fondo) method which may be sometimes too sweet or even not stable because the presence of the work-in-progress yeast. Acidity, cleanness and savoury sensations that's what Silvano's steadily looking for in his Prosecco and I must admit these are all features that I found for instance, in this Dosaggio Zero (pas dosè) 2010 vintage, who left right on my mouth a genuine feeling of citrus and loquats freshly picked from the branch and squeezed directly into the glass. — 11 years ago
This 2003 vintage offers a genuine Knights valley Cabernet Sauvignon at 13.8% alc by Hawkes vineyard in Healdsburg, California. Aromas and palate of plum, red ripe field berries, medium tannins and acidity, baking spices, caramel butterscotch and well integrated tannins with the fruit. This full bodied wine is approachable in its own and also pairs well with lasagna, steak frites or your favourite dish. — 11 years ago
